Compare commits
6 Commits
apputils-v
...
apputils-v
| Author | SHA1 | Date | |
|---|---|---|---|
|
|
6a82889926 | ||
|
|
7272cc4e5b | ||
|
|
1f7d112a8a | ||
|
|
936e214015 | ||
|
|
46e95d1b1f | ||
|
|
15173f7af3 |
@@ -51,7 +51,7 @@ android {
|
|||||||
dependencies {
|
dependencies {
|
||||||
api project(':libapputils')
|
api project(':libapputils')
|
||||||
|
|
||||||
api 'cc.winboll.studio:libappbase:1.1.0'
|
api 'cc.winboll.studio:libappbase:1.1.1'
|
||||||
|
|
||||||
api fileTree(dir: 'libs', include: ['*.jar'])
|
api fileTree(dir: 'libs', include: ['*.jar'])
|
||||||
}
|
}
|
||||||
|
|||||||
@@ -1,8 +1,8 @@
|
|||||||
#Created by .winboll/winboll_app_build.gradle
|
#Created by .winboll/winboll_app_build.gradle
|
||||||
#Thu Jan 23 04:27:21 HKT 2025
|
#Thu Jan 23 14:30:15 HKT 2025
|
||||||
stageCount=15
|
stageCount=17
|
||||||
libraryProject=libapputils
|
libraryProject=libapputils
|
||||||
baseVersion=9.2
|
baseVersion=9.2
|
||||||
publishVersion=9.2.14
|
publishVersion=9.2.16
|
||||||
buildCount=0
|
buildCount=0
|
||||||
baseBetaVersion=9.2.15
|
baseBetaVersion=9.2.17
|
||||||
|
|||||||
@@ -1,8 +1,8 @@
|
|||||||
#Created by .winboll/winboll_app_build.gradle
|
#Created by .winboll/winboll_app_build.gradle
|
||||||
#Thu Jan 23 04:27:21 HKT 2025
|
#Thu Jan 23 14:30:15 HKT 2025
|
||||||
stageCount=15
|
stageCount=17
|
||||||
libraryProject=libapputils
|
libraryProject=libapputils
|
||||||
baseVersion=9.2
|
baseVersion=9.2
|
||||||
publishVersion=9.2.14
|
publishVersion=9.2.16
|
||||||
buildCount=0
|
buildCount=0
|
||||||
baseBetaVersion=9.2.15
|
baseBetaVersion=9.2.17
|
||||||
|
|||||||
@@ -1,13 +1,13 @@
|
|||||||
package cc.winboll.studio.libapputils.app;
|
package cc.winboll.studio.libapputils.app;
|
||||||
|
|
||||||
import android.app.Application;
|
|
||||||
import android.content.Context;
|
|
||||||
import android.view.Gravity;
|
import android.view.Gravity;
|
||||||
|
import android.widget.Toast;
|
||||||
|
import cc.winboll.studio.GlobalApplication;
|
||||||
import cc.winboll.studio.libapputils.bean.DebugBean;
|
import cc.winboll.studio.libapputils.bean.DebugBean;
|
||||||
import cc.winboll.studio.libapputils.log.LogUtils;
|
import cc.winboll.studio.libapputils.log.LogUtils;
|
||||||
import com.hjq.toast.ToastUtils;
|
import com.hjq.toast.ToastUtils;
|
||||||
import com.hjq.toast.style.WhiteToastStyle;
|
import com.hjq.toast.style.WhiteToastStyle;
|
||||||
import cc.winboll.studio.GlobalApplication;
|
import android.content.Context;
|
||||||
|
|
||||||
public class WinBollGlobalApplication extends GlobalApplication {
|
public class WinBollGlobalApplication extends GlobalApplication {
|
||||||
|
|
||||||
@@ -53,6 +53,11 @@ public class WinBollGlobalApplication extends GlobalApplication {
|
|||||||
return mMyActivityLifecycleCallbacks;
|
return mMyActivityLifecycleCallbacks;
|
||||||
}
|
}
|
||||||
|
|
||||||
|
@Override
|
||||||
|
public Context getApplicationContext() {
|
||||||
|
return super.getApplicationContext();
|
||||||
|
}
|
||||||
|
|
||||||
@Override
|
@Override
|
||||||
public void onCreate() {
|
public void onCreate() {
|
||||||
super.onCreate();
|
super.onCreate();
|
||||||
@@ -60,28 +65,33 @@ public class WinBollGlobalApplication extends GlobalApplication {
|
|||||||
//
|
//
|
||||||
// 初始化日志模块
|
// 初始化日志模块
|
||||||
LogUtils.init(this);
|
LogUtils.init(this);
|
||||||
|
|
||||||
// 初始化 Toast 框架
|
try {
|
||||||
ToastUtils.init(this);
|
// 初始化 Toast 框架
|
||||||
// 设置 Toast 布局样式
|
ToastUtils.init(this);
|
||||||
//ToastUtils.setView(R.layout.view_toast);
|
// 设置 Toast 布局样式
|
||||||
ToastUtils.setStyle(new WhiteToastStyle());
|
//ToastUtils.setView(R.layout.view_toast);
|
||||||
ToastUtils.setGravity(Gravity.BOTTOM, 0, 200);
|
ToastUtils.setStyle(new WhiteToastStyle());
|
||||||
// 设置应用调试标志
|
ToastUtils.setGravity(Gravity.BOTTOM, 0, 200);
|
||||||
DebugBean debugBean = DebugBean.loadBean(this, DebugBean.class);
|
// 设置应用调试标志
|
||||||
if (debugBean == null) {
|
DebugBean debugBean = DebugBean.loadBean(this, DebugBean.class);
|
||||||
//ToastUtils.show("debugBean == null");
|
if (debugBean == null) {
|
||||||
setIsDebug(false);
|
//ToastUtils.show("debugBean == null");
|
||||||
} else {
|
setIsDebug(false);
|
||||||
//ToastUtils.show("saveDebugStatus(" + String.valueOf(debugBean.isDebuging()) + ")");
|
} else {
|
||||||
setIsDebug(debugBean.isDebuging());
|
//ToastUtils.show("saveDebugStatus(" + String.valueOf(debugBean.isDebuging()) + ")");
|
||||||
|
setIsDebug(debugBean.isDebuging());
|
||||||
|
}
|
||||||
|
// 应用窗口管理模块参数设置
|
||||||
|
//
|
||||||
|
mMyActivityLifecycleCallbacks = new MyActivityLifecycleCallbacks();
|
||||||
|
registerActivityLifecycleCallbacks(mMyActivityLifecycleCallbacks);
|
||||||
|
// 设置默认 WinBoll 应用 UI 类型
|
||||||
|
setWinBollUI_TYPE(WinBollUI_TYPE.Service);
|
||||||
|
//ToastUtils.show("WinBollUI_TYPE " + getWinBollUI_TYPE());
|
||||||
|
} catch (Exception e) {
|
||||||
|
LogUtils.d(TAG, e, Thread.currentThread().getStackTrace());
|
||||||
|
Toast.makeText(this, e.getMessage(), Toast.LENGTH_SHORT).show();
|
||||||
}
|
}
|
||||||
// 应用窗口管理模块参数设置
|
|
||||||
//
|
|
||||||
mMyActivityLifecycleCallbacks = new MyActivityLifecycleCallbacks();
|
|
||||||
registerActivityLifecycleCallbacks(mMyActivityLifecycleCallbacks);
|
|
||||||
// 设置默认 WinBoll 应用 UI 类型
|
|
||||||
setWinBollUI_TYPE(WinBollUI_TYPE.Service);
|
|
||||||
//ToastUtils.show("WinBollUI_TYPE " + getWinBollUI_TYPE());
|
|
||||||
}
|
}
|
||||||
}
|
}
|
||||||
|
|||||||
Reference in New Issue
Block a user